# Java中创建三维数组的指南
作为一名经验丰富的开发者,我非常高兴能够帮助刚入行的小白们学习Java编程。在这篇文章中,我将详细解释如何在Java中创建三维数组,并提供相应的代码示例和解释。
## 步骤概述
首先,让我们通过一个简单的流程表来概述创建三维数组的步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 确定数组的维度和大小 |
| 2 | 声明三维数组 |
原创
2024-07-27 05:26:31
56阅读
## Python创建3维整型数组
### 引言
在数据分析和科学计算中,我们经常需要处理多维数组。Python提供了多种方式来创建和操作多维数组,如NumPy库和内置的列表嵌套。本文将介绍如何使用NumPy库创建和操作3维整型数组,并提供相应的代码示例。
### 什么是3维数组?
在计算机科学中,数组是一种数据结构,用于存储一系列相同类型的元素。一个3维数组是一个具有3个维度的数组,我们
原创
2023-09-17 17:26:11
126阅读
## 创建3维数组并赋值的步骤
为了帮助你理解如何创建3维数组并赋值,我将按照以下步骤进行说明:
1. 定义一个空的3维数组。
2. 创建一个循环,用于确定每个维度的大小。
3. 在循环中,创建内部循环来填充每个维度的值。
4. 使用索引来访问特定位置的元素并赋值。
下面是一个示例代码,展示了如何实现上述步骤。
```python
# Step 1: 定义一个空的3维数组
array_3d
原创
2023-10-16 04:15:42
175阅读
题目描述在一个二维数组中(每个一维数组的长度相同),每一行都按照从左到右递增的顺序排序,每一列都按照从上到下递增的顺序排序。请完成一个函数,输入这样的一个二维数组和一个整数,判断数组中是否含有该整数。method1:使用两重循环,这样时间复杂度为O(n2),太低效function Find(target, array)
{
var flag = false;
// write code
C语言或C++中,数组元素全为指针的数组称为指针数组一维指针数组的定义为:类型名*数组标识符[数组长度]eg: int*ptr_array[10];与数组指针关系
数组指针是指向数组首元素的地址的指针,其本质为指针(这个指针存放的是数组首地址的地址,相当于2级指针,这个指针不可移动); 指针数组是数组元素为指针的数组,其本质为数组。例如:*p[2]是指针数组,实质是一个数组,里面的两个元素都是指针
转载
2024-04-26 11:28:49
37阅读
1.二维数组中行列互换数组的行列互换,大概实现以后功能 行列互换前:
123
456
789
行列互换后:
147
258
在使用 PHP 进行开发的过程中,或早或晚,您会需要创建许多相似的变量,这时候你可以把数据作为元素存储在数组中。数组中的元素都有自己的 ID,因此可以方便地访问它们。
关联数组
关联数组,它的每个 ID 键都关联一个值。在存储有关具体命名的值的数据时,使用数值数组不是最好的做法。通过关联数组,我们可以把值作为键,并向它们赋值。
这里介绍10个操作PHP关联数组的技巧,熟练运用能帮助你提高开发效
1.二分法查找元素法:private static int binarySearch0(long[] a, int fromIndex, int toIndex,
long key) {
int low = fromIndex;
int high = toIndex - 1;
## 如何使用Python创建3维数组示例代码
### 概述
在Python中,我们可以使用array模块来创建3维数组。在本文中,我将向你展示如何通过一系列步骤来实现这一目标。首先我将用表格展示整个流程,然后逐步介绍每个步骤所需要做的事情以及使用的代码。
### 整体流程
下面是创建3维数组的整体流程: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 导入array模块
原创
2024-03-04 05:45:00
47阅读
# 3维数组Java的实现
## 1. 流程图
首先,让我们通过一个流程图来展示实现3维数组的步骤。
| 步骤 | 动作 |
| --- | --- |
| 1 | 创建一个3维数组 |
| 2 | 初始化3维数组 |
| 3 | 访问和修改3维数组元素 |
## 2. 创建3维数组
在Java中,我们可以使用多维数组来实现3维数组。首先,我们需要创建一个3维数组的变量,并指定其大小。以
原创
2023-10-27 03:21:10
42阅读
# Java 3维数组
在Java中,数组是一种用于存储相同类型数据的数据结构。通常情况下,我们使用一维或二维数组来处理大部分问题。但有时候,我们需要处理更复杂的数据结构,这时候就需要使用三维数组。
## 什么是三维数组?
三维数组是一个多维数组的拓展,它由多个二维数组组成。可以将其视为由多个平行的二维数组组成的数据结构。在三维数组中,每个元素由三个索引标识:行索引、列索引和深度索引。
#
原创
2023-11-20 13:10:16
45阅读
1. Numpy简介2.数组创建和操作3.赋值Copy和=4.广播机制5.常用函数 1. Numpy简介开源的Python科学计算库,主要功能之一是用来操作数组和矩阵(开源,高效,稳定,可扩展) 2.数组创建和操作2.1 创建数组#一维数组的创建
a=np.array([2,3,4],dtype=np.int32)
print(a)
print(a.dtype)
#多维数组的
转载
2023-07-03 10:02:55
232阅读
在Matlab中习惯性的会将二维数组中的第一维称为“行”第二维称为“列”,而对于三维数组的第三位则是习惯性的称为“页”。在Matlab中将三维及三维以上的数组统称为高维数组,三维数组也是高级运算的基础,本文将介绍三种创建三维数组的方法。(注:本文为实例操作步骤,一些代码并没做过多介绍) 使用下标创建三维数组
在Matlab命令框中输入以下代码可以创建简单的三维数组:1
转载
2023-12-29 21:10:02
33阅读
用来保存最终我们需要相邻两个数据不重复的数组,并且每轮的数据还是一样的,比如 -- 1,2,3,4 -- 2,3,4,1 -- 4,1,3,2 -- 1,3,2,4接下来看具体步骤和细节逻辑思路吧!1.生成一个数组numT,包含1,2,3,4四个数据local numT = {}
for i = 1, 4 do
table.insert(numT,i)
end 2.新建一个临时数
转载
2024-02-27 10:00:38
102阅读
numpy的操作(一)一、 numpy简介二、numpy应用1.数组创建和基本属性2.numpy中专门构造数组的函数3.数组的访问4.数组的运算 — ufunc函数5.ufunc广播机制 一、 numpy简介1、numpy是用于科学计算基础的模块,主要被用作高效的多维储存容器,可以用来储存容器,可以用来储存和处理大型的矩阵。 2、numpy 提供了两种基本的对象:ndarray(数组,表示储存单
转载
2023-08-10 15:15:25
173阅读
不同路径一个机器人位于一个 m x n 网格的左上角 (起始点在下图中标记为“Start” )。机器人每次只能向下或者向右移动一步。机器人试图达到网格的右下角(在下图中标记为“Finish”)。问总共有多少条不同的路径?
例如,上图是一个7 x 3 的网格。有多少可能的路径? 说明:m 和 n 的值均不超过 100。 示例 : 输入: m = 3, n = 2; 输出: 3 解释: 从左
转载
2024-03-27 20:33:18
60阅读
1 二维数组二维数组执行transpose(1,0)相当于执行矩阵的转置。transpose(1,0)可以简写为a.T或者a.transpose()import numpy as np
arr = np.arange(15).reshape((3, 5))
print(arr)
print()
c = arr.T
print(c)
print()
a = arr.transpose()
print
开始对python比较重要的模块以及自己经常忘记的部分进行整理,先来对numpy来进行一个学习整理。首先numpy(Numerical Python)是python非常重要的一个库,也是我学习工作过程中经常用到的一个程序库,主要用来进行数组或者矩阵的计算,适合进行线性代数计算。 numpy经常和SciPy(Scientific Python)和 Matplotlib(用于绘图)一起使用,基本包括了
# Python创建一维数组的步骤
作为一位经验丰富的开发者,我将教会你如何在Python中创建一维数组。在开始之前,我们先来了解整个流程,并列出每一步所需的代码和注释。
## 步骤概述
下面是创建一维数组的整个流程,我们将在后面的篇幅中详细讲解每一步的代码和注释。
步骤 | 描述
--- | ---
1 | 导入numpy库
2 | 创建一维列表
3 | 将列表转换为一维数组
## 代
原创
2023-12-04 15:54:50
198阅读
# Python创建一维数组的步骤
## 概述
在Python中,可以使用列表(List)来表示一维数组。列表是一种可以存储多个元素的有序集合,可以包含不同类型的数据。本文将介绍如何使用Python创建一维数组,并给出详细的步骤和相应的代码示例。
## 步骤概览
下面是创建一维数组的整体流程,我们将采用表格的形式展示每个步骤的名称和对应的代码示例。
| 步骤 | 描述 |
| -- | --
原创
2023-08-30 04:44:18
162阅读